Plan International is an independent child-centred international development organisation committed to advancing the rights of children and fight against poverty. Plan has no religious, political and government affiliation. For over 75 years, we have supported girls and boys and their communities around the world to gain the skills, knowledge and confidence they need to claim their rights, free themselves from poverty and live positive fulfilling lives. Plan currently works in 70 countries including Nigeria.

Plan International officially started operations in Nigeria in 2014 and works to strengthen and promote the rights of children. Our programme is currently focused on basic education; improve community health services, youth and citizens' participation in governance and creating economic opportunities and livelihoods for the poor, building resilient communities through our emergency and humanitarian response. Plan Nigeria works with communities, civil society organisations, development partner government at all levels and the private sector.

We are currently implementing the Global Affairs Canada funded MNCH projects: Strengthening Health Outcomes for Women and children (SHOW) in Sokoto and Bauchi Opportunities for Responsive Neonatal and maternal health (BORN) in Bauchi state.

POSITION : Monitoring and Evaluation Coordinator

Slot: 3
Duration: 4 years

Purpose

Support the development and implementation of monitoring and evaluation plan and corresponding instruments for MNCH project and implementing M&E strategies in compliance with the project Management tools and donor requirements. Participate in project reviews, assessment including internal data quality assessments, monitoring and evaluations.
Work closely with project colleagues and partners to facilitate continuity level data collection, analyse and present to project staff and stakeholders within catchment area.

Duties and Responsibilities

Support regular monitoring data collection, verification, entry, spot checking, analysis, reporting and sharing, ensuring accurate, high quality household, community and facility level data is collected on all PMF (Performance Measurement Framework) indicators on a regular basis and as per agreed framework and timelines
Supports, coordinates and follows the development and implementation of Baseline, Midterm, End line and research studies in order to in form the M&E framnework,tools, systems and processes
Provides information and feed back to the M&E advisor to inform adjustments in project strategy, and to ensure that the project remains relevant and effective.
Work with project team members to ensure community level gender disaggregated data is collected, analyzed and presented for communities to make informed decisions on MNCH issues.
Ensure timely and high quality regular monitoring and evaluation reports are produced.
Provide regular and timely feedback on project progress against planned activities. outputs and results.
Ensure capacity building by regularly training and mentoring staff and partners for improved program monitoring and evaluation.
Support all operational and programme research processes.
Contribute to the technical support for staff and partners
Establish linkages with, and provide support to LGA HMIS officers in the state.

Qualifications and Experience

A Degree or higher diploma in Statistics or Social or Health Sciences or an equivalent from a recognized higher institution.
At least 3 years practical work experience in monitoring & evaluation of public health programs especially MISCH programs.
Experience in Participatory Monitoring and Evaluation especially in community and household data collection processes.
Experience working with the DHIS 2.0 software is critical.
Knowledge and experience with software/statistical packages such as Microsoft Access SPSS, STATA, Epi Info. databases (Access) and spreadsheets (Excel).
Experience and ability to support large data collection processes and manage large data sets, including analysis, interpretation and presentation of both quantitative and qualitative data.
The position will require 50% of time spent in the Local Government Areas and communities.

Languages:

Excellent command of English, a working knowledge of French will be an added advantage.
